static void FlexibleConvert(String input_filename, String output_filename) { // Start with a PDFDoc (the conversion destination) using (PDFDoc pdfdoc = new PDFDoc()) { OfficeToPDFOptions options = new OfficeToPDFOptions(); options.SetSmartSubstitutionPluginPath(input_path); // create a conversion object -- this sets things up but does not yet // perform any conversion logic. // in a multithreaded environment, this object can be used to monitor // the conversion progress and potentially cancel it as well DocumentConversion conversion = pdftron.PDF.Convert.StreamingPDFConversion( pdfdoc, input_path + input_filename, options); // actually perform the conversion // this particular method will not throw on conversion failure, but will // return an error status instead if (conversion.TryConvert() == DocumentConversionResult.e_document_conversion_success) { int num_warnings = conversion.GetNumWarnings(); // print information about the conversion for (int i = 0; i < num_warnings; ++i) { Console.WriteLine("Warning: " + conversion.GetWarningString(i)); } // save the result pdfdoc.Save(output_path + output_filename, SDFDoc.SaveOptions.e_linearized); // done Console.WriteLine("Saved " + output_filename); } else { Console.WriteLine("Encountered an error during conversion: " + conversion.GetErrorString()); } } }
